Shaker churek cookie from Azerbaijan

 

 

The traditional shaker churek cookie from Azerbaijan is one of the most popular cookies in the country. It is almost always baked during Nowruz, a feast to celebrate the beginning of spring. The preparations for this celebration often …

Mantecadito cookie from Puerto Rico

The classic mantecadito cookie from Puerto Rico was brought to this Caribbean island by the Spanish.The name comes from the Spanish word manteca that means butter or shortening.  This cookie resembles the polvoron, that crumbly Spanish Christmas cookie made with …
